Heavy Duty Castors: Specifications for High-Load Industrial Applications
Heavy duty castors are built for sustained use under loads that standard industrial castors cannot handle reliably. They suit warehouse trolleys carrying palletised goods, fabrication tables, heavy machinery bases, and any equipment where load per wheel regularly exceeds 500kg. Selecting the right model requires attention to bracket construction, bearing type, and wheel material, not just the rated capacity.
Load Rating: 500kg to 900kg Per Wheel
At this load range, the bracket is as important as the wheel. Heavy duty castors use thick-gauge pressed or forged steel rigs with precision roller bearings in the swivel head. Roller bearings handle radial and axial loads better than ball bearings at high weights, maintaining smooth rotation under sustained pressure. Confirm both the wheel rating and the bracket rating before ordering, as they are sometimes listed separately.
Wheel Material Selection
Polyurethane wheels at this load range suit smooth warehouse concrete and provide good floor protection. Nylon wheels handle chemical exposure, oil, and temperatures up to around 80°C without degrading. Cast iron wheels suit very rough surfaces, outdoor yards, and high-temperature environments such as foundries and heat treatment facilities. The correct choice depends on floor condition, temperature, and whether floor marking is a concern.
Wheel Diameter and Rolling Effort
A 150mm or 200mm diameter wheel at 700kg load requires significantly less push force than a 125mm wheel at the same weight. For trolleys moved by a single operator, selecting the largest diameter that fits the frame reduces physical strain and extends bearing life. Larger wheels also handle floor joins, drain covers, and surface irregularities without the jarring impact that damages smaller wheels under heavy loads.
Brake and Locking Requirements
Heavy trolleys on any slope require a total lock brake on at least two castors. A total lock brake engages both the wheel and the swivel simultaneously, preventing the trolley from rolling or rotating. For equipment parked during loading operations, braking all four castors is the safest configuration. Foot-operated pedal brakes are standard at this load range and allow hands-free engagement.

What is the difference between ball bearings and roller bearings in heavy duty castors?Ball bearings suit lighter loads and provide smooth rotation with low friction. Roller bearings handle higher radial loads and are standard in heavy duty swivel heads because they resist deformation under sustained pressure. At loads above 500kg per wheel, roller bearings provide longer service life.
Can heavy duty castors be used on outdoor concrete yards?Yes, provided the bracket has a corrosion-resistant finish such as zinc plating or hot-dip galvanising. Select nylon or cast iron wheels for outdoor use, as polyurethane degrades with prolonged UV and moisture exposure.
How many braked castors do I need on a heavy trolley?For flat floors, two braked castors on one end of the trolley are sufficient for most applications. For slopes or loading dock environments, brake all four castors. The total braking force must exceed the force required to hold the loaded trolley stationary on the steepest slope it will encounter.
What maintenance do heavy duty castors require?Inspect monthly for wheel wear, bearing play, and bracket cracks. Lubricate swivel bearings every one to three months depending on use frequency. Replace wheels showing flat spots or cracking before the bracket contacts the floor. A failed castor under 700kg of load creates a serious safety risk.
